King of Comics

Country: Germany, Language: German, 80 mins

Original Title

König des Comics
  • Director: Rosa von Praunheim
  • Writer: Rosa von Praunheim
  • Producer: Martin Kruppe; Markus Tiarks

CGiii Comment

Ralf König, one of the most successful German cartoonists, became famous with his comic book "The Most Desired Man," which was made into a film in starring Til Schweiger back in 1994. Wittily playing with queer clichés, he also reaches a wide heterosexual audience. In King of Comics, busy filmmaker Rosa von Praunheim (The Einstein of Sex, I Am My Own Woman, Rent Boys) portrays an unpretentious and modest man whom, with brilliant observational skills, has left his outlandish, yet intelligent, incredibly fun and delightfully graphic mark on an entire generation.
